CVE-2026-13723

medium

Description

A vulnerability in the `zipx.Unzip` extraction routine of Develar's app-builder allows an attacker to overwrite arbitrary files on macOS APFS by exploiting a Unicode Normalization Collision combined with symlink following behavior. APFS treats certain Unicode equivalent filenames as identical (e.g., ß ↔ ss), while app builder performs no canonical normalization before validating or writing paths. As a result, a crafted ZIP archive containing: • a symlink entry named ss pointing to a target file, and • a regular file named ß containing attacker controlled data, will cause the second write to follow the symlink and overwrite the target file.
